The Hoosier Outlaw Sprint Series (HOSS) returns to Hawkeye Downs
for its only time this season. Drivers
will attempt to break the all time Hawkeye Downs track record of 15.539 (115.837
mph) set by Kevin Feeney in 2003.

All six Hawkeye Downs divisions will resume their points races Friday.
Seven time champ Johnny Spaw leads the Performance Concepts Late Models, just four
points ahead of defending champ Brad Osborn.
Defending champ Tim Plummer tops the Miller Time IMCA Asphalt Modifieds, 8 points ahead of 67 year old Arlo Becker.
Hawkeye Downs' top winner this year, Kevin Korsmo, tops the
Budweiser Late Model Sportsmen, 12 points ahead of Martin Ballard.

In Barron Motor Supply IMCA Hobby Stocks, Roland Bohnsack leads
former champ Ron Dighton by just 2 points.
Rick Gallo tops the new Marines.com Hornet division,
12 points ahead of Connie Binder.
Grandstand Gates open at 5pm Friday, with practice starting at
that time. Winged Sprint Time Trials are
at 6:30pm, with Racing after Time Trials, at approximately 7pm.
